Mammoth Cave National Park Has $62 Million Economic Impact on Region

A new study compiled for the National Park Service shows Mammoth Cave National Park generates $62 million  a year for the South-Central Kentucky area. The park is located about halfway between Louisville and Nashville, near I-65. Super Bowl Football and All NFL Footballs Are Made in Ohio

Sunday night's Super Bowl,  just like every Super Bowl before it, will be played with a football made in the small town of Ada in Northwest Ohio. That's where the Wilson company has been making all of the NFL's official footballs since 1955. WNKU's Steve Hirschberg talked with company spokeswoman Molly Wallace.

Kentucky Brewgrass Trail Celebrates Growing Microbrewery Business

When you think of adult beverages made or mixed in Kentucky, you naturally think of Bourbon and, perhaps, Mint Juleps.  But now The Bluegrass State is starting to produce its own locally-crafted beers.  In fact, there is even a new website for beer-loving tourists.  It's called The Brewgrass Trail.  In this Postcard story, WNKU's Steve Hirschberg talked about the burgeoning breweries with Adam Johnson.  He is Executive Director of the Danville/Boyle County Convention and Visitors Bureau.

NKU Partners in New Children's Law Clinic in Covington

Credit Northern Kentucky University
Professor Amy Halbrook

The non-profit Children's Law Center in Covington has just teamed up with Northern Kentucky University's Chase College of Law to start a clinic designed to help young clients who need legal services.  The clinic will also help NKU law students hone their skills and get real-world experience in their chosen profession.
